Warriors' Stephen Curry won't play in Game 2

Golden State Warriors guard Stephen Curry (knee) won't play in Game 2 on Tuesday against the Portland Trail Blazers, according to coach Steve Kerr.

What It Means:

The team will list him as doubtful "just to give people something to chew on," according to Kerr. The Warriors certainly didn't need him on Sunday in an easy win. They would probably like to hold him out for the entire series, but there is a chance he can suit up in Game 3 or 4. Shaun Livingston will get another start for Curry.

Livingston has filled in admirably for Curry in the playoffs, averaging 15.0 points, 4.5 assists, and 3.5 rebounds per game in the 4 games he's started. The Warriors are the favorites to win the NBA championship according to our projections, with a 39.3 percent chance.
